The port town of Hội An and its bridge during the 18th century. Watercolour engraving by Jacques Chereau (1688–1776), circa 1750. Hội An's great importance waned sharply at the conclusion of the 18th century due to collapse of Nguyễn rule, which resulted with the Tây Sơn Rebellion - which was opposed to foreign trade.

Hội An was a divided city[citation wanted] While using the Japanese settlement through the "Japanese Bridge", constructed in the sixteenth-seventeenth century. The bridge (Chùa Cầu) is a novel included framework designed by Japanese merchants, the one acknowledged lined bridge using a Buddhist temple attached on 1 facet. During the 18th century, Hội An was viewed as by Chinese and Japanese retailers for being the most effective location for investing in all of Southeast Asia.
